How can organizations effectively measure the impact of employee alignment with the brand's customer experience values on overall service excellence, and what strategies can be implemented to continuously improve this alignment?
Organizations can effectively measure the impact of employee alignment with the brand's customer experience values by conducting regular surveys and feedback sessions with employees and customers to gather insights on their experiences. They can also track key performance indicators related to customer satisfaction, employee engagement, and brand loyalty to evaluate the impact of alignment on service excellence. To continuously improve alignment, organizations can invest in training and development programs to enhance employees' understanding of the brand's values and customer experience expectations. Additionally, creating a culture of open communication and recognition for employees who demonstrate alignment with the brand's values can help foster a stronger connection between employees and the organization's customer experience goals.
